About The Position

The Clerk, Physician Services position at Meadowview Regional Medical Center involves ensuring that all necessary demographic, billing, and clinical information is obtained and entered in the registration system with timeliness and accuracy. The role includes distributing and explaining forms, documents, and educational handouts to patients or family members, ensuring all necessary signatures are obtained for treatment. The clerk meets with patients or their caregivers before or after admission to exchange necessary information and documentation, providing explanations of the process and addressing concerns and questions. Communication with the admitting physician's office, nursing unit staff, and other appropriate personnel regarding admissions is essential to exchange necessary information and determine placement. The clerk verifies insurance benefits, obtains precertification/authorization as necessary, and determines and accepts required payments, including co-pays and deductibles, or refers to financial counselors for follow-up. Additionally, the clerk researches the patient's visit history to ensure compliance with third-party payer requirements and completes appropriate documentation as applicable.
